Description: hearthis.at is an online music publishing platform that allows users to upload, share, and promote their music. It offers a streamlined interface for creating playlists and sharing tracks.
Type: software
Description: Mixcloud is an online music streaming platform that allows users to upload their own DJ mixes, radio shows, and podcasts to share with others. It has a large catalog of user-uploaded content across many genres like electronic, hip hop, jazz, and more.
Type: software